Thirteen players are currently in the Super Eagles camp in London ahead of the 2026 Unity Cup, DAILY POST reports.

Head coach Éric Chelle led eight local players, and  backroom staff to London for the invitational tournament on Friday.

Wrexham goalkeeper Arthur Okonkwo, Tochukwu Nnadi and Philip Otele are among the foreign-based professionals who have checked in, according to SCORENigeria.

The remaining 14 players are expected in camp latest Saturday night.

The Super Eagles will hold their first training session ahead of the semi-final fixture against Zimbabwe tonight.

They will face the Warriors at the Valley next week Tuesday.
